The Q cases are 2.11:1 instead of 2.22:1.

I have a 36D Q-case in my 110 (3.9TDi). No complaints.

High and low will be reversed with the disco t-case.

I run the Q gears in my 2003 TD5. Much more refined, well worth the swap.

The speedo can be fixed with a Truspeed. The ECU also has a speed input, don't know why, but the speedo really should be attended to if you muck about with the gearing.

Lastly, I run the Autron cruise control. which from memory operates from ECU terminals. Again no problems, but I only use it in 5th.
